How they compare

IDA & IBRD total currently reports 1.81 million against 108,782 in Germany, a difference of 1.70 million.

That makes IDA & IBRD total's figure about 16.6 times Germany's.

Across all 28 years both countries report, IDA & IBRD total has been ahead every year.

Germany ranks 4th and IDA & IBRD total ranks 2nd of 196 countries.

IDA & IBRD total has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Germany IDA & IBRD total Difference Ahead
1990s 67,372 164,864 97,493 IDA & IBRD total
2000s 80,366 354,208 273,842 IDA & IBRD total
2010s 105,403 873,684 768,281 IDA & IBRD total
2020s 111,852 1.61 million 1.50 million IDA & IBRD total

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Article counts refer to publications from a selection of conference proceedings and peer-reviewed journals from Scopus in science and engineering fields, according to the National Center for Science and Engineering Statistics Taxonomy of Disciplines.
